// Cmp compares q and y and returns:
//
// -1 if q < y
// 0 if q == y
// +1 if q > y
//
func (q *Quantity) Cmp(y Quantity) int {
num1 := q.Value()
num2 := y.Value()
if num1 < MaxMilliValue && num2 < MaxMilliValue {
num1 = q.MilliValue()
num2 = y.MilliValue()
}
if num1 < num2 {
return -1
} else if num1 > num2 {
return 1
}
return 0
}
